SENIOR CAPS AND GOWNS

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Seniors must secure measurement for their caps and gowns at the Coop at the earliest possible date. To enforce this request, E. A. Mays '32, chairman of the Class Day Committee, announced last night that the charge for both caps and gowns will be only $7 for those who are measured before April 1. After this date the charge will be raised. Caps and gowns will be necessary to get into the class picture, and will serve as tickets for admission to Class Day exercises on June 21.
